Katie Swan enters US Open qualifying with stronger recent form and grand slam experience, having advanced to Wimbledon’s second round in June after back-to-back ITF titles on grass and a 17-11 2026 record. The 27-year-old Brit has shown improved consistency on faster surfaces following injury layoffs. Katrina Scott, a 22-year-old American ranked near No. 272, brings hard-court momentum from recent ITF and challenger events, including qualifier wins in Vancouver, though she has posted mixed results against higher-ranked opponents and limited prior success at this level. The hard-court matchup at the USTA Billie Jean King National Tennis Center favors the player who better manages serve pressure and baseline rallies in best-of-three sets.
